summ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--multimedia/ruby-ming/Makefile14
1 files changed, 12 insertions, 2 deletions
diff --git a/multimedia/ruby-ming/Makefile b/multimedia/ruby-ming/Makefile
index 952c4c6e3af..b3ee0490bce 100644
--- a/multimedia/ruby-ming/Makefile
+++ b/multimedia/ruby-ming/Makefile
@@ -1,8 +1,8 @@
-# $NetBSD: Makefile,v 1.15 2011/02/21 16:01:19 taca Exp $
+# $NetBSD: Makefile,v 1.16 2011/03/22 08:00:10 obache Exp $
DISTNAME= ming-ruby-${VER}
PKGNAME= ${RUBY_PKGPREFIX}-ming-${VER}
-PKGREVISION= 3
+PKGREVISION= 4
CATEGORIES= multimedia
MASTER_SITES= http://rubyforge.org/frs/download.php/44137/
@@ -36,6 +36,16 @@ post-install:
pax -wrppm '-s|.*/CVS.*$$||' . \
${DESTDIR}${PREFIX}/${RUBY_EG}/ming
+.include "../../devel/zlib/buildlink3.mk"
+.include "../../graphics/freetype2/buildlink3.mk"
+.include "../../graphics/png/buildlink3.mk"
.include "../../multimedia/ming/buildlink3.mk"
+.include "../../mk/giflib.buildlink3.mk"
+.if defined(GIFLIB_IMPLEMENTATION) && ${GIFLIB_IMPLEMENTATION} != "libungif"
+SUBST_CLASSES+= giflib
+SUBST_STAGE.giflib= pre-configure
+SUBST_FILES.giflib= ext/ming/mingc/extconf.rb
+SUBST_SED.giflib= -e 's/ungif/gif/g'
+.endif
.include "../../lang/ruby/modules.mk"
.include "../../mk/bsd.pkg.mk"